Easy way to remove Lath and plaster wall?

Tearing out the lath and plaster throughout my house. Only problem is this isn't the typical lath boards I am used to finding, more like a tongue and groove board with groove cut into the face to hold the plaster. Doesn't have the gaps from piece to piece as I am used to. Seems to be very slow going and alot of mess.

Was hoping someone had a better way of removing this type that is easier than what I am doing.

I would make cuts with a circle saw between the studs. I do the same thing when I remove decking.
